#include "test_helpers.h"
#include "fmpz.h"
#include "fmpz_vec.h"
TEST_FUNCTION_START(fmpz_vec_sum_max_bits, state)
{
slong i, j;
for (i = 0; i < 1000 * flint_test_multiplier(); i++)
{
fmpz * a;
fmpz_t max, sum, t;
slong sum_bits, max_bits;
slong len = n_randint(state, 300);
a = _fmpz_vec_init(len);
fmpz_init(max);
fmpz_init(sum);
fmpz_init(t);
_fmpz_vec_randtest(a, state, len, 300);
_fmpz_vec_sum_max_bits(&sum_bits, &max_bits, a, len);
fmpz_zero(max);
fmpz_zero(sum);
for (j = 0; j < len; j++)
{
fmpz_abs(t, a + j);
fmpz_add(sum, sum, t);
if (fmpz_cmp(max, t) < 0)
fmpz_set(max, t);
}
if (sum_bits != fmpz_bits(sum))
{
flint_printf("FAIL: sum bits is wrong\n");
fflush(stdout);
flint_abort();
}
if (max_bits != fmpz_bits(max))
{
flint_printf("FAIL: max bits is wrong\n");
fflush(stdout);
flint_abort();
}
_fmpz_vec_clear(a, len);
fmpz_clear(max);
fmpz_clear(sum);
fmpz_clear(t);
}
TEST_FUNCTION_END(state);
}
